Idaho Statutes
§ 40-1903 — COUNTY ZONING ORDINANCES
It is the intention of the legislature to occupy the whole field of regulation by this chapter, except that nothing in this chapter prohibits enforcement of any or all of its provisions by persons designated to act by appropriate ordinances duly adopted by any county of this state, nor does this chapter prohibit the passage by any county of reasonable land use or zoning regulations affecting the placing of advertising displays or the placement and operation of junkyards, in accordance with the provisions of chapter 65, title 67, Idaho Code.

Legislative History
[40-1903, added 1985, ch. 253, sec. 2, p. 683; am. 1998, ch. 259, sec. 1, p. 862.]
